  • Hobie QuickStart videos are intended to be a quick way to get you on the water with the basic info for setting up your sailing kayak for the first time. This video covers both the Mirage Adventure Island and Mirage Tandem Island. We cover installing your seatback, Installing and adjusting your MirageDrive, Using your rudder, setting up your paddle, setting up your sail, using your daggerboard, and a few other key features to know before you hit the water.

    Great boats and a very good video. My only complaint with the Adventure / Tandem Island series are the break away bolts used on the struts. Like many other owners, after suffering failure over time from general use I upgraded mine to stainless and never looked back. HOBIE purposely uses the breakaway bolts for novices which of course helps to avoid damage to the AMAS during out of control hard dock or beach landings. The problem is that the bolts eventually do fail and many of us have taken our AI / TI into rough seas and under such conditions I can almost guarantee you that the breakaway bolts will give out and its usually at a critical / dangerous time. Flipping over in rough seas / shark infested waters is NOT desirable!!!!! HOBIE should include a bag with two stainless bolts, washers and nuts with a note explaining the use of the breakaway bolts with the advantages and disadvantages of them giving experienced users the option to upgrade to stainless with experience. Again, this is NOT a major criticism but an important one that should NOT be taken lightly. If you do not believe me, flip an AI or TI in bad conditions and watch how quickly your possessions sink to the ocean floor while everything else floats away while you panic and struggle to gain the composure to get everything back under control. For what it is worth, I have been sailing for over 45 years and have just a little bit of experience and if you are older like many AI / TI owners are, you do not want to have a heart attack pulling yourself back onboard especially if you are past your prime.
